如何写安卓ip代理服务器

代理IP 2023-08-04 代理知识 304 0
A⁺AA⁻
国外IP代理推荐:
IPIPGO|全球住宅代理IP(>>>点击注册免费测试<<<)
国内IP代理推荐:
天启|全国240+城市代理IP(>>>点击注册免费测试<<<)

安卓ip代理服务器的搭建方法是许多人关注的话题,它可以帮助我们在网络上保护个人隐私、绕过地理限制以及加速网站访问速度。如果你想学习如何写安卓IP代理服务器,本篇文章将为你提供详细的指导和步骤。

如何写安卓ip代理服务器

准备所需的材料

在开始之前,我们需要准备一些必要的材料:

  1. 一台运行安卓操作系统的设备,如手机或平板电脑
  2. 可用的IP代理服务器地址和端口
  3. 安装了java Development Kit(JDK)的计算机。
  4. Android Studio开发环境。
步骤一:配置Android开发环境

首先,我们需要在计算机上安装并配置Android Studio开发环境。你可以从官方网站下载并按照说明进行安装。完成后,打开Android Studio,确保一切运行正常。

步骤二:创建新的Android项目

在Android Studio中,点击“File”菜单,选择“New”和“New Project”选项。然后,按照向导的指示来填写项目名称、包名和其他相关信息。点击“Next”继续。

步骤三:编写代理服务器代码

在Android Studio中的项目结构中,找到“app”文件夹并展开它。然后,右键点击“java”文件夹,选择“New”和“Java Class”选项。给新的Java类起一个合适的名称,如“ProxyServer”,并点击“OK”。

现在,你可以在新建的Java类中编写代理服务器的代码。使用Java的Socket和ServerSocket类来创建一个基本的代理服务器。下面是一个简单的示例:

  import java.io.IOException;  import java.net.ServerSocket;  import java.net.Socket;  public class ProxyServer {      public static void main(String[] args) {          try {              ServerSocket serverSocket = new ServerSocket(8080); // 设置代理服务器端口              System.out.println("代理服务器已启动,监听端口:8080");                            while (true) {                  Socket clientSocket = serverSocket.accept(); // 接受客户端连接请求                  // 处理客户端请求并转发数据                  // ...              }          } catch (IOException e) {              e.printStackTrace();          }      }  }  

你可以根据实际需求进一步完善代理服务器功能,比如添加日志记录、身份验证等。

步骤四:部署代理服务器到安卓设备

完成代码编写后,我们需要将代理服务器部署到安卓设备上进行测试。首先,将安卓设备连接到计算机上,并确保Android Studio已正确识别设备。

然后,点击Android Studio工具栏中的“Run”按钮,选择你的设备作为目标设备,点击“OK”开始部署应用程序。待应用程序安装完成后,在设备上找到并打开它。

步骤五:配置网络代理

最后一步是配置安卓设备的网络代理设置,以便使用你刚刚搭建的代理服务器。在安卓设备上,打开“设置”应用,进入“网络和互联网”设置。

在网络和互联网设置中,找到“Wi-Fi”选项,然后长按你当前连接的Wi-Fi网络,选择“修改网络”选项。在弹出的对话框中,找到“高级选项”或“代理”选项,并选择“手动”配置代理。

填写代理服务器的IP地址和端口号(与之前在代码中设置的相同),保存更改。现在,你的安卓设备已经成功配置了ip代理服务器。

至此,你已经学会了如何写安卓IP代理服务器。通过这个自己搭建的代理服务器,你可以更安全地浏览互联网、绕过地理限制和提高网站访问速度。希望这篇文章对你有帮助,祝你顺利完成搭建!

国外IP代理推荐:
IPIPGO|全球住宅代理IP(>>>点击注册免费测试<<<)
国内IP代理推荐:
天启|全国240+城市代理IP(>>>点击注册免费测试<<<)

发表评论

发表评论:

扫一扫,添加您的专属销售

扫一扫,添加您的专属销售